攻防世界misc新手之give_you_flag

下载附件后查看,发现是gif格式图片,并且有一张二维码一闪而过,猜测是图片的某一帧中插入了二维码

使用PS或者GIF制作器打开,发现如下结果

然而直接使用识别器却无法识别,仔细观察发现这张二维码好像少了点什么

找一张对比一下

果然是缺少三个小方块,而这些小方块被称为定位图案,用于标记二维码矩形的大小,用三个定位图案可以标识并确定一个二维码矩形的位置和方向

二维码随然具有很强的纠错功能,能够在30%面积被遮盖的情况下成功识别,但前提是定位图案不被遮盖,因此接下来只需把三个定位图案P上就行了


最后附上二位码的相关知识:二维码生成原理及解析代码

攻防世界misc新手之give_you_flag相关推荐

  1. 攻防世界MISC新手区 give_you_flag

    攻防世界MISC新手区 give_you_flag 下载题目附件,是一个gif动图 题目提示我们文件中的彩蛋,看到了一瞥而过的二维码 我这里使用的是Stegsolve工具拿取二维码,打开文件,选择Fr ...

  2. 攻防世界 MISC新手练习区 刷12道题题所得的思路和方法

    title: 攻防世界 MISC新手练习区 date: 22021年8月17日 10点31分 tags: MISC categories: MISC 1.攻防世界 this_is_flag(签到题) ...

  3. 攻防世界 MISC 新手练习区 writeup 001-006

    攻防世界 MISC 新手练习区 题目解答 文章目录 001 this_is_flag 002 pdf 003 如来十三掌 004 give_you_flag 005 stegano 006 坚持60s ...

  4. 攻防世界misc新手_[攻防世界]mobile新手练习区easy-apk

    [攻防世界]mobile新手练习区easy-apk easy-apk最佳Writeup由129师386旅独立团 • devi1提供 难度系数: 7.0 题目来源: 暂无 题目描述:无 题目场景: 暂无 ...

  5. xctf攻防世界misc新手区刷题记录

    一.this_is_flag 这一题是一个新手友好送分题,所以flag就是 flag{th1s_!s_a_d4m0_4la9} 二.pdf pdf文件打开后是一张图 题目说的是下面什么都没有,那么fl ...

  6. 攻防世界Misc新手练习区WriteUp大全

    文章目录 写这篇博客的目的 解题过程 1. this is flag **2.ext3** **3.give_you_flag** **4.pdf** **5.SimpleRAR** 6.坚持60s ...

  7. 攻防世界 MISC 新手练习区 答题(1-12题解)

    序 传送门:https://adworld.xctf.org.cn/task/ 1.this is flag 题目描述:Most flags are in the form flag{xxx}, fo ...

  8. 攻防世界-Misc新手专区 Write Up

    第一题:this_is_flag 一开始看到这个题目没有仔细审阅最后发现它已经给出了flag.就是题目 第二题:pdf 根据题目描述得知,图下面什么也没有应该藏有flag. 打开文件发现为一张图其余什 ...

  9. 攻防世界-MISC新手区

    this_is_flag 直接送flag flag{th1s_!s_a_d4m0_4la9} pdf 在线pdf转word,然后保存word文档,打开word文档移开图片即可看到flag 如来十三掌 ...

最新文章

  1. Android背景渐变色(shape,gradient)
  2. 读写xml节点的数据总结
  3. mysql一列数据转为一行_MySQL高性能优化规范建议,速度收藏
  4. 顺丰同城宣布苏炳添出任首位品牌代言人
  5. 外呼机器人起名_智能外呼机器人十大厂商
  6. PAT (Basic Level) Practise (中文)- 1006. 换个格式输出整数 (15)
  7. 矩阵乘法运算-JAVA实现
  8. python求解函数偏导数sympy
  9. 意识与本我、自我、超我理论
  10. 部署CM报错(7):hue无法访问hbase报错:HBase Thrift 1 server cannot be contacted: Could not connect to hadoop02:90
  11. VirtualBox开启无缝模式——调节虚拟机窗口大小
  12. Win10下如何修改系统用户目录名称
  13. 【模电学习笔记①】静态工作点的设置、截止失真和饱和失真
  14. 操作json进行分组再组
  15. 闪存中的NorFlash、NandFlash及eMMC三者的区别
  16. 浅析肖特基二极管如何区别选择及代换
  17. 月薪20K,北漂程序员的真实生活
  18. storm是java还是python_Storm与Spark、Hadoop相比是否有优势
  19. Python 火车停靠站点时间查询
  20. 自己写的一个简单的android记事本app

热门文章

  1. Unity物体绕圆运动-轨迹
  2. 如何修改ZBrush 4R7中工作区颜色
  3. 定时器Timer与TimerTask的使用
  4. 4.Python3标准库--算法
  5. 高精度室内定位系统,位置物联网应用场景分析
  6. 美团外卖广告智能算力的探索与实践(二)
  7. 计算机专业学生应该学什么 【转】--霍炬先生原创
  8. 如何理解「异或」的含义?
  9. UI - 《网店宝贝抠图与店铺装修宝典》之 橡皮擦工具
  10. Elasticsearch: Ngrams, edge ngrams, and shingles